Understanding Personal Injury Law in Yonkers
Personal injury law covers a wide variety of cases where individuals have been harmed due to the negligence of others. These cases can include motor vehicle accidents, slip and fall incidents, medical malpractice, workplace injuries, and defective product claims. The intricacy of personal injury law requires specialized knowledge and years of experience to navigate successfully.

Victims often face daunting challenges following an accident, including expensive healthcare costs, lost wages, and physical pain. Insurance companies frequently attempt to minimize settlements or reject claims altogether, leaving victims feeling powerless and overwhelmed.

Managing Insurance Company Tactics
Insurance companies utilize multiple tactics to limit their financial exposure in personal injury claims. These tactics can include quick settlement offers that are far below the actual value of the claim, requesting unnecessary documentation, or challenging the extent of injuries.

Seasoned personal injury attorneys recognize these tactics and know how to counter them effectively. They negotiate from a position of strength, armed with comprehensive evidence and a solid grasp of the case's true value. When discussions fail to yield a fair settlement, they are prepared to take the case to trial.

Types of Personal Injury Cases
Motor vehicle accidents represent a large percentage of personal injury cases. These can include car accidents, truck collisions, motorcycle crashes, and pedestrian incidents. Each type of accident creates unique challenges and requires specialized knowledge of traffic laws, coverage requirements, and crash analysis.

Slip and fall cases occur when property owners fail to maintain secure premises for visitors. These cases need careful investigation to determine whether the property owner was aware or ought to have recognized about the dangerous condition. Proving liability in these cases often relies upon comprehensive evidence and witness testimony.

Medical read more malpractice cases concern healthcare providers who fail to meet the standard of care expected in their field. These complex cases require comprehensive healthcare understanding and often require professional testimony to clarify how the healthcare provider's actions deviated from accepted practices.

Maximizing Case Value and Recovery
Calculating the full value of a personal injury case requires thorough evaluation of both economic and intangible damages. Economic damages include healthcare costs, lost wages, asset destruction, and future financial losses. Non-economic damages include pain and suffering, psychological impact, loss of enjoyment of life, and lasting impairment.

Accurate valuation demands comprehensive documentation and often includes economic experts who can estimate future losses and determine the present value of upcoming costs. This thorough approach helps guarantee that agreements or jury awards properly reimburse clients for all their losses.
